Course 4 in the Ethics Series.
Practicing tax ethically is a constant challenge, especially in a time of limited resources and constant client, CRA and business pressures. Our ethics courses are specifically designed for the public practitioner dealing with owner-managed businesses.
Acting ethically isn’t always easy. Often there is significant pushback. This session focuses on the considerations and potential solutions that a tax practitioner may employ to support ethical behaviour when faced with challenges, either direct or implied, from clients, bosses, colleagues, resource constraints or from systems as a whole.
